About the Role

We are seeking a skilled Document Management Specialist with expertise in Canon Therefore™ and other document management systems such as Laserfiche, OpenText, DocuWare, or SharePoint DMS. The ideal candidate combines a technical background with workflow engineering experience and a consultative approach to helping clients achieve their digital transformation goals. You will support internal teams and clients in building secure, efficient, and automated document workflows that align with business processes and compliance requirements. This position is client‑facing.

Responsibilities
  • Design solutions for document management problems at clients.
  • Configure, administer, and support document management systems.
  • Design and implement automated document workflows that enhance productivity and reduce manual handling.
  • Engage with clients to assess current documentation environments and propose tailored digital transformation strategies.
  • Provide consultation and training to users on system capabilities, best practices, and usage.
  • Ensure secure, structured, and compliant storage and retrieval of documents across systems.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to integrate document management platforms with business systems (ERP, CRM, etc.).
  • Conduct audits and maintain system compliance with regulatory standards (e.g., GDPR, HIPAA, ISO).
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Management, or related field—or equivalent experience.
  • 3+ years of experience in document management systems, with proven expertise in Canon Therefore™ and/or familiarity with other platforms (e.g., Laserfiche, DocuWare, OpenText, SharePoint).
  • Driver’s license and a car to travel to client sites.
  • Demonstrated ability to build and optimize document workflows using system‑native tools.
  • Strong understanding of document control principles, metadata structures, and data security.
  • Excellent problem‑solving skills with the ability to analyze, recommend, and implement technical solutions.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to engage effectively with clients and cross‑functional teams.
Preferred Skills
  • Experience with workflow automation, system integration (e.g., APIs, web services), or scripting.
  • Knowledge of compliance‑driven document environments in industries such as finance, healthcare, or government.
  • Vendor certifications (e.g., Canon Therefore™ Certified Professional, Laserfiche Certification, etc.) are a strong asset.
